TENNIS
VISIT BY OTOROHANGA TE AWAMUTU VICTORIOUS • On Saturday afternoon members of the “A” team of the Otorohanga Tennis Club visited Te Awamutu, where they met the local “A” representatives in a series of games, which resulted in a win for the home team by 14 sets (119 games) to six sets (108 games). In the scores which follow, Te Awamutu names are given first:— Men’s Singles: A. Ross lost to A. Prescott, 4-9; M. Holmes lost to E. Taylor, 8-9; R. Armstrong beat P. Crean, 8-2; C. Holmes beat V. Church, 9-2; E. Holmes beat A. Fleming, 9-7; F. Holmes beat R. Chuiich, 9-1. Ladies’ Singles: Miss R. Spiers beat Miss F. Holmes, 7-4; Mrs Elliott beat Miss M. Hotson, 7-0; Miss E. Spiers beat Mrs Prescott, 7-2; Miss D. Moir lost to Miss D. Miller, 6-7; Miss M. Clark lost to Mrs Trapski, 5-7; Mrs Richardson beat Miss P. Meehan, 7-6. Men’s Doubles: A. Ross and R. Armstrong lost to Prescott and Taylor, 6-9; E. Holmes and F. Holmes beat V. Church and R. Church, 9-3. Ladies’ Doubles: Misses R. and E. Spiers beat Misses F. Holmes and M. Hotson, 7-4; Miss Clark and Mrs Richardson beat Misses D. Miller and P. Meehan, 7-5. Combined Doubles: R. Armstrong and Miss R. Spiers lost to Prescott and Miss Holmes, 0-9; A. Ross and Mrs Elliott beat Taylor and Miss Hotson, 9-5; C. Holmes and Miss E. Spiers beat V. Church and Mrs Trapski, 9-4; M. Holmes and Miss D. Moir beat Crean and Mrs Prescott, 9-7; E. Holmes and Miss M. Clark drew with Fleming and Miss D. Miller, 6 all.
